The flag of St. Kitts and Nevis was officially adopted on September 19, 1983. The flag features a black band with yellow edges running diagonally from the lower corner of the flag's hoist-side to the upper fly-side corner. The two resulting triangles at the upper and lower side of the flag are colored green and red, respectively.

The National Flag of St. Kitts and Nevis was adopted on September 19th, 1983.It was designed by Edrice Lewis in a national design competition.. Green represents our fertile lands.Yellow represents our year-round sunshine. Black represents our African Heritage. Red represents our struggle from slavery through colonialism to independence. The white stars are symbols of hope and liberty.

The current flag of archipelago of St. Kitts and Nevis has been used since 1983 and it is composed of a sheet, which is divided by a black diagonal stripe into a green and a red field. In addition, the black stripe is framed by narrower yellow stripes and it also bears two white five-pointed star. The stars may indicate the two main islands.

St. Kitts and Nevis Flag. DESCRIPTION. The flag of St. Kitts and Nevis was officially adopted on September 19, 1983. The green color is said to be symbolic of the fertile land, black recalls the African heritage of St. Kitts, and red the overall struggle for freedom. The two white stars indicate hope and liberty. all Country Flags here!

Physical features of Saint Kitts and Nevis. Saint Kitts is 23 miles (37 km) long and 5 miles (8 km) wide, is oval in shape, and has an area of 68 square miles (176 square km). A volcanic mountainous ridge down the centre forms a semicircle around a plain in the southeast. Mount Liamuiga (formerly Mount Misery), with a lake in its forested.
